Chobani Founder Hamdi Ulukaya on the Journey from Abandoned Factory to Yogurt Powerhouse 21 Apr 2022 --- Chobani founder and CEO Hamdi Ulukaya has a tale that practically defines the American Dream. Ulukaya, a Kurd, was born in eastern Turkey, where his family owned a small dairy farm. He eventually came to the U.S., and in 2005 came across an abandoned yogurt factory for sale in upstate New York. Ulukaya bought it and hired a small team and to make yogurt that was less sugary and less watery than what was generally produced in the U.S. The product was called Chobani, and it was a hit. Today Chobani is a global player and has more than 20% of the U.S. yogurt market. HBR editor in chief Adi Ignatius sat down with Ulukaya in this episode of our video series “The New World of Work” to talk about: • How Chobani has managed to stay true to its original values, even as it massively scaled up and competed in a sector where quality often has to compete with profitability. • What it takes to truly put a company’s people at the center of the corporate mission. • His and Chobani’s role in supporting refugees, through employment—and other—opportunities worldwide.
